Six Oscar-nominated films supported by MEDIA

Brussels, 20/02/2015 (Agence Europe) - Six of the films in the running for Oscars this year have received financial support from the MEDIA sub-programme of Creative Europe. The six films have garnered a total of ten nominations in seven different categories. They were made in Belgium, Ireland, Poland, the United Kingdom and France and each received MEDIA funding of at least €3 million.

The Polish film Ida and the French-Mauritanian co-production Timbuktu have been nominated in the Best Foreign Language Film category. Ida has also been nominated for Best Cinematography. The British film Mr Turner has been nominated in several categories: Best Cinematography, Best Original Score, Best Production Design and Best Costume Design. The Salt of the Earth is up for the award in the Best Documentary category, while the Irish Song of the Sea is in the Best Animation category. French actress Marion Cotillard has been nominated as Best Actress for her performance in the film Deux jours, une nuit. The awards ceremony will take place in Hollywood on 22 February.
